About the company
PT Bumi Resources Minerals Tbk, through its subsidiaries, engages in the exploration and development of mineral properties in Asia. The company operates through Investments, Holding Company, and Mining and Services segments. It explores for lead, zinc, gold, copper, and iron ore.

The company also invests in shares of stock, as well as engages in funding and financing activities; and offers mining advisory and marketing services. PT Bumi Resources Minerals Tbk was founded in 2003 and is headquartered in Jakarta, Indonesia.
